10 Simple Habits to Boost Your Productivity

In today's fast-paced world, productivity has become a buzzword that everyone wants to associate with. Whether you are a student, a professional, or an entrepreneur, productivity is the key to achieving your goals and living a fulfilling life. However, being productive is not just about working harder; it's also about working smarter. In this blog, I'm going to share with you 10 simple habits that can help you boost your productivity and get more done in less time.

 

1. Set Clear Goals:

The first step towards being productive is to set clear goals for you. This will give you a sense of direction and focus your efforts on what really matters. Make sure your goals are spec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ART).

 

2. Prioritize Tasks:

Once you have set your goals, prioritize your tasks based on their importance and urgency. This will help you focus on the most critical tasks first and avoid wasting time on less important ones. Use the Eisenhower Matrix to categorize your tasks into four quadrants: urgent and important, important but not urgent, urgent but not important, and neither urgent nor important.

 

3. Create a Schedule:

Create a daily or weekly schedule that includes time slots for each task. This will help you stay organized and focused, and ensure that you have enough time for all your tasks. Use a planner or a calendar app to keep track of deadlines and appointments.

 

4. Eliminate Distractions:

Distractions can be a major obstacle to productivity. Identify the things that distract you the most (e.g., social media, email notifications) and eliminate them as much as possible during your work hours. You can use apps like Freedom or Cold Turkey to block distracting websites or apps for a certain period of time.

 

5. Take Breaks:

Taking breaks is not a sign of laziness; it's actually essential for staying productive over long periods of time. Breaks help you recharge your batteries, clear your mind, and refocus your attention on your tasks. Make sure to take short breaks every hour or so to stretch, walk around, or do something else that relaxes you.

 

6. Delegate Tasks:

If possible, delegate some of your tasks to others who are better suited for them. This will free up your time and energy for more important tasks that require your expertise or attention. Delegation also helps you build trust and develop leadership skills in others.

 

7. Learn to Say No:

Saying no is not always easy, but it's essential for maintaining a healthy work-life balance and avoiding burnout. Learn to say no to requests that don't align with your goals or values, or that would compromise the quality of your work or relationships. This will help you focus on what really matters and avoid spreading yourself too thin.

 

8. Practice Time Management:

Time management is the art of making the most of the time you have available. Learn to manage your time effectively by using tools like timers, calendars, and task lists to stay organized and focused. Also, learn to estimate how long each task will take accurately so that you can plan accordingly.

 

9. Cultivate Positive Habits:

Develop positive habits like exercising regularly, eating healthily, getting enough sleep, meditating, or practicing mindfulness to boost your productivity and well-being. These habits can help you stay focused, energized, and resilient in the face of challenges and setbacks.

 

10. Continuously Improve:

Finally, continuously improve your productivity by learning new skills, seeking feedback from others, experimenting with new tools or techniques, and reflecting on what works best for you. This will help you stay adaptable and innovative in the face of changing circumstances and challenges in the future.

 

In conclusion, these 10 simple habits can go a long way in boosting your productivity and helping you achieve your goals more efficiently and effectively than ever before!
